WEATHER CONDITIONS. The barometer is falling Very rapidly along the Northwest Washington Coast. A high pressure area is Central over -Idaho. No rain has fallen In the Rocky ITouhUln and Pacific Coast States during; the last 24 hours. It Is generally cooler In Washington. Northern Pre con and Northern California, while elsewhere the changes In temperature have been small and unimportant The Indications .are for rain In the western portions of this district, on Weahesaay. with fair weather In the eastern portion.
